This was a book I somehow missed reading when I was a kid! There are some books that are better read at a certain time in your life, but this is a beloved classic that has stood the test of time for a reason. Despite the violence and gore at the dramatic moments, it’s darling, and I got pretty wrapped up in the world of rabbits. It's a cozy book that lets me experience the smells and beauty and perils of nature without leaving my couch. Spoilers: after tricks and troubles and head-butting with other warrens and creatures, the rabbits live happily ever after on the hill, eating grasses in the balmy sunlight and avoiding elil.
